OneHealth Secure Plan Vs OneHealth Shield Plan - Full Overview 2025 Magma HDI

Health insurance is gradually becoming a fundamental need of families and individuals in India. The decision about what insurance plan to take is baffling with the growing health issues and the escalating medical charges. Magma HDI general Insurance covers a variety of health plans, yet, its two most popular plans- OneHealth Secure Plan and OneHealth Shield Plan- are frequently compared by the customers who want to find the best plan. The article has a 2025-ready breakdown that will allow you to select the plan that will suit your needs.

What are Magma HDI OneHealth Secure and Shield Plans?

OneHealth Secure and OneHealth Shield are both medically rich health insurances of Magma HDI. These policies are to cover up to high-level healthcare expenses, such as hospitalisation and treatments among other health-related expenditures. The Secure plan is the basic plan and the Shield is a full upgrade which includes extra features as protection is broader.

What Is the Difference between Secure and Shield Plans?

Option OneHealth Secure OneHealth Shield
Sum Insured (Max) Rs 50 lakh Rs 1 crore
Room Rent Limit Single AC Room Suite Room
Pre-Hospitalisation 60 days 90 days
After Hospitalisation 90 days 180 days
Maternity/Newborn Not available Up to Rs 2 lakh
No Claim Bonus Up to 50 percent Up to 100 percent
Daycare Treatments Yes Yes
Restorative Benefit Yes Yes
Second Opinion No Yes
Wellness Benefits Basic Enhanced

Are They Excluded or Waiting?

Secure and Shield plans will include typical exclusions such as:

  • Preexisting ailments at the time of waiting.
  • Cosmetic treatments
  • Self injury or substance abuse.
  • Waiting periods on some illnesses and some maternity covers on Shield.

Premium Difference in 2025 What?

Premiums are based on sum insured, age, family size and add-ons. At the same level of coverage, the Shield plan is usually 20 to 50 percent more expensive as compared to the Secure plan.

Example: (2025, Male, 35 yrs, individual cover):

Sum Insured Secure Plan Premium Shield Plan Premium
Rs 10 lakh Rs 6,200 Rs 8,900
Rs 25 lakh Rs 10,500 Rs 15,600
Rs 50 lakh Rs 16,200 Rs 24,800

Is It possible to Port Secure to Shield Plan in Future?

Yes, policyholders can port or upgrade their plan at renewal at the time of underwriting. The waiting periods can only be applied on new benefits.

Is Shield Plan Providing Higher Count of Hospitals that are Cashless?

Secure and Shield have in common the Magma HDI network that has over 7,200 cashless hospitals in 2025 in India.

What Is included in Daycare Treatments?

Both plans cover all daycare procedures that do not need 24-hour hospitalisation such as chemotherapy, dialysis, and minor surgeries.

Am I able to add parents to my floater policy?

Yes, parents are allowed under both schemes; but, according to both, premiums will rise according to age.

FAQs (People Also Ask)

Q1: Do both plans have a tax benefit of Section 80D?
Yes, both plans can be claimed by policyholders as 80D tax deduction.

Q2: Which one is superior to senior citizens?
Shield plan is better in terms of coverage, more add-ons and it is suitable in older people with a high risk of health issues.

Q3: Are you able to purchase Shield, regardless of owning Secure?
Yes, and you can upgrade at renewal, although the wait times on new covers can exist.

Q4: If it is better to cover maternity in 2025?
The Shield plan is the only plan that includes maternity and newborn benefits.

Q5: How to decide on the optimal sum insured?
Take into account family size, the local hospital costs, and also the probable medical requirements within the coming five years.

Q6: Does each plan have cashless hospitalisation?
Yes, both the Secure and the Shield plans have the same cashless hospital network.

Q7: Does Shield plan provide me with international coverage?
Both plans are concerned with Indian healthcare costs only as of 2025.

Q8. Are we covered with all ailments since Day 1?
Some of the diseases and maternity claims have waiting periods as stipulated in the policy documents.
